    Product Description

    5'-deoxy Thymidine is a form of thymidine in which the hydroxyl group on carbon 5 of ribose has been replaced with hydrogen. As a result, this compound cannot be phosphorylated and used by DNA polymerase in the synthesis of DNA. 5'-deoxy Thymidine is readily imported by cellular nucleoside importers and competitively inhibits the influx of thymidine.1 It demonstrates antibacterial activity against B. subtilis and S. aureus.2
